Transaction cf5b6aa4f77a118195feb833c74ddfd15d863093a6133dd9cbeb34bc6a91e13f
1 Input
1 Output
-
cf5b6aa4f77a118195feb833c74ddfd15d863093a6133dd9cbeb34bc6a91e13f:0
- value
- 9990056
- script pubkey
- OP_0 OP_PUSHBYTES_20 8ecec046cda32c21bdf9f07c8f71998d30fd491a
- address
- bc1q3m8vq3kd5vkzr00e7p7g7uve35c06jg6le58ec